Vertically center text in div, Here are different ways to vertically center text in CSS

Vertically center text in div, Using line-height Property The line-height property is the easiest and most commonly used approach to align text within a div vertically. jsfiddle example For block elements, vertical alignment is harder and strongly depends on the specific situation: Apr 16, 2023 · Centering the text vertically in div using absolute position We can use the absolute positioning in css to center the text vertically in a div element. This guide demystifies vertical alignment by breaking down **7 practical CSS methods**, from classic techniques to modern layout tools like Flexbox and Grid. Here is an example: Jan 2, 2025 · Sometimes you may need to vertically center text inside a div or on web pages. Inline elements (and only inline elements) can be vertically aligned in their context via vertical-align: middle. Learn how to center elements vertically using CSS with examples and step-by-step instructions on W3Schools. . Here are different ways to vertically center text in CSS. No matter how much text you have you won't have to apply any special classes to specific lists or divs (the code is the same for each). Whether you’re building a hero section, a card component, or a modal, properly centering Nov 25, 2025 · Whether you’re building a navigation bar, a card component, or a hero section, centering text vertically can elevate your design’s polish. While horizontal centering is often straightforward, vertical alignment has historically been a source of frustration for developers due to CSS’s box model quirks and varying browser support. Also, see how to use CSS Grid for a single div or a grid cell. Oct 23, 2023 · Learn two ways to vertically center text inside a div or other element using line-height or Flexbox properties. However, the “context” isn’t the whole parent container height, it’s the height of the text line they’re in. Jul 23, 2025 · Use justify-content: center (to center the child element horizontally within the parent container. CSS Centering Elements With CSS, you can center elements (horizontally, vertically, or both) with several methods, depending on the type of element. 1. How to vertically and horizontally center text in both an unordered list and a div without resorting to JavaScript or CSS line heights. ) Use align-items: center (to center the child element vertically within the parent container. Oct 6, 2023 · When vertically centering text with CSS, keep the following best practices in mind: - Use appropriate container elements: Wrap the text you want to center in a container element to ensure that the centering styles are applied correctly. ) Example: This example shows how to center text inside a div using the flexbox property of CSS. Dec 6, 2025 · Centering content—especially text—inside a container is one of the most common tasks in web development. Jul 23, 2025 · Aligning text vertically within a div can enhance the visual appeal of your web design. There are various approaches to achieving vertical alignment using CSS. The line-height property sets the height of a line box, which is the area that contains the How to vertically and horizontally center text in both an unordered list and a div without resorting to JavaScript or CSS line heights.


rflriv, fkh4x, flvnx, dyg6y, aiyh, pozt4, vmfz, t8szmr, cgwjcn, msgg,